summaryrefslogtreecommitdiffstats
path: root/net/base/host_resolver_proc.cc
diff options
context:
space:
mode:
authoreroman@chromium.org <eroman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-10-23 04:35:31 +0000
committereroman@chromium.org <eroman@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2009-10-23 04:35:31 +0000
commitdd03033d9669dbad7e6ac3cfaa220593c0534a2d (patch)
treef5223738273e1d6052bf0e6599d6bcb5d85d557b /net/base/host_resolver_proc.cc
parent36e93a7796e1551fafeaaed832f166a2a6d9bb2b (diff)
downloadchromium_src-dd03033d9669dbad7e6ac3cfaa220593c0534a2d.zip
chromium_src-dd03033d9669dbad7e6ac3cfaa220593c0534a2d.tar.gz
chromium_src-dd03033d9669dbad7e6ac3cfaa220593c0534a2d.tar.bz2
Refactor: Address some style comments from a review (which missed the original check-in).
Review URL: http://codereview.chromium.org/322009 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@29874 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'net/base/host_resolver_proc.cc')
-rw-r--r--net/base/host_resolver_proc.cc9
1 files changed, 8 insertions, 1 deletions
diff --git a/net/base/host_resolver_proc.cc b/net/base/host_resolver_proc.cc
index af92087..cd6fc12 100644
--- a/net/base/host_resolver_proc.cc
+++ b/net/base/host_resolver_proc.cc
@@ -138,10 +138,17 @@ int SystemHostResolverProc(const std::string& host,
struct addrinfo hints = {0};
switch (address_family) {
- case ADDRESS_FAMILY_IPV4_ONLY:
+ case ADDRESS_FAMILY_IPV4:
hints.ai_family = AF_INET;
break;
+ case ADDRESS_FAMILY_IPV6:
+ hints.ai_family = AF_INET6;
+ break;
+ case ADDRESS_FAMILY_UNSPECIFIED:
+ hints.ai_family = AF_UNSPEC;
+ break;
default:
+ NOTREACHED();
hints.ai_family = AF_UNSPEC;
}